2 changes: 1 addition & 1 deletion autogen/main/variables.tf.tmpl
Original file line number Diff line number Diff line change
Expand Up @@ -110,7 +110,7 @@ variable "network_policy_provider" {
{% if beta_cluster %}
variable "datapath_provider" {
type = string
description = "The desired datapath provider for this cluster. By default, uses the IPTables-based kube-proxy implementation."
description = "The desired datapath provider for this cluster. By default, `DATAPATH_PROVIDER_UNSPECIFIED` enables the IPTables-based kube-proxy implementation. `ADVANCED_DATAPATH` enables Dataplane-V2 feature."
default = "DATAPATH_PROVIDER_UNSPECIFIED"
}
{% endif %}
